LaVerl Albert Scott, 81, of Idaho Falls, formerly of Rigby, died Sunday November 13, 2011, at his home.
He was born August 19, 1930, in Annis, Idaho to Albert Josiah Scott and Ida Belle Hanson Scott. He was raised and attended schools in Annis. He worked as a janitor at First Interstate Bank, at the Annis Little Butte Cemetery as a care taker, and at both the Rigby and Lincoln Sugar Factories.
LaVerl was a member of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-Day Saints. He enjoyed fishing, going for drives to take in the beautiful sites of nature, and helping others. He also enjoyed repairing clocks he found at D.I. and giving them to others. He often stopped for lunch at Yellowstone Truck-Stop, and enjoyed getting to know the workers and people there.
He is survived by his sister, Carol Ida Johnson, of Rigby.
He was preceded in death by his parents, a half brother Ervin Scott, and 4 half sisters, Velma Anderson, Verda Simmons, Rhea Kingston, and Gladys Briggs.
